【发布时间】:2015-06-15 11:35:02
【问题描述】:
我通过<cq:includeClientLib ../> 标签包含我的库。
我想在脚本标签下包含延迟值:
<script defer scr="something.js"></script>
但是一旦使用包含客户端库标签包含代码:
<cq:includeClientLib categories="something.lib"/>
我看到这些库被包含为普通的 css 和 js 包括:
<link rel="stylesheet" src="something.css" type="text/css">
<script type="text/javascript" src="something.js"></script>
如何获得添加到 js 脚本包含的 defer 属性,如上面的初始代码所示?我试过在各种论坛上搜索,但找不到任何答案。
【问题讨论】:
-
AFAIK,AEM 中没有默认配置默认添加 defer 标签。也许您可以尝试创建一个自定义标签库,这可能会帮助您。
标签: aem